I wear glasses when I paddle on the sea and on the river. I never use croakies, because these come off the frames much too easily. Instead, I believe whole heartedly in the 'Chums' brand of eyeglass retainer. These come in several different diameters to fit different diameter frames, and they can cinched down to fit just behind the head. This is an important point, because cinching means that they are less likely to fly off your head. So far, seven years of surfing, whitewater rivers and rodeo has not resulted in a single loss of glasses retained with Chums. Not a bad recommendation, eh? If you do buy a new pair of glasses, try to avoid the thin metal style temple unless the connection to the glasses part of the frame has a large joint that the chums can grip. Also, if you ever forget your chums, just make a retainer strap with a 1 inch wide strip of duct tape. I used just this method all last weekend on the river. Finally, helmets, which are an excellent idea in the surf, really help your glasses to stay on your head where they belong.
